MCLEAN, Va., Oct. 21 /PRNewswire/ -- In addition to flashlights, food and water, national mortgage investor Freddie Mac strongly recommends that evacuating homeowners take along several important papers that can help expedite financial relief and insurance claims following Hurricane Wilma. These important papers include copies of: * Your monthly mortgage statement. This has your mortgage company's phone number plus account information that will help them expedite relief made available after the storm by Freddie Mac or other mortgage companies; * Your homeowners' insurance agent's name and phone number; * Your checkbook, bank statements, and credit card information; * Personal identification such as a birth certificate, driver's license, and social security card. Keep these important papers close at hand in a safe watertight container, preferably one that you can lock.
